What animals grow their whole life?

Lizards, snakes, amphibians, and coral all continue to grow until they die. The scientific name for these creatures is "indeterminate growers". The Rocky Mountain bristlecone pine, like many other trees, lives for thousands of years and never stops growing.

Do animals grow throughout their lives?

The skeletons of most mammals reach a certain size and then stop growing. However, many animals, including some mammals, keep growing throughout their lives. Kangaroos, for example, just keep growing and growing until they die. Most fish, amphibians, lizards, and snakes are also indeterminate growers.

Do fishes grow forever?

Fish never stop growing. Some grow fast, reaching adult size in a few months. Others take 10 years or more to become adult size. ... In general, bigger types of fish live longer than smaller types.

What animal does not drink water?

The kangaroo rat never has to drink water—it just gets it from the seeds it eats. To survive in the dry climes of the American West, its kidneys generate super-concentrated urine, and it doesn't pant or sweat.

What animal can live for 1000 years?

It is possible some may live for over 1,000 years. The Greenland shark had been estimated to live to about 200 years, but a study published in 2016 found that a 5.02 m (16.5 ft) specimen was 392 ± 120 years old, resulting in a minimum age of 272 and a maximum of 512.

What animal have no eyes?

Like sea urchins, hydras also respond to light even though they lack eyes. When scientists sequenced the genome of Hydra magnipapillata, they found plenty of opsin genes. Recently, scientists confirmed that hydras have opsins in their tentacles, specifically in their stinging cells, known as cnidocytes.

Do goldfish grow?

Goldfish will naturally grow to a large size when they are well looked after and given the right conditions to live in. These conditions include plenty of pond or tank space, good water quality, warm water temperatures and a supply of nutritious food.
